如何同步ntp時間服務器地址、設置ntp同步服務

admin4個月前 (03-03)時頻百科217

  

如何同步ntp時間服務器地址、設置ntp同步服務

  如何同步NTP時間服務器地址與設置NTP同步服務

  在現(xiàn)代網(wǎng)絡環(huán)境中,時間同步是一個非常重要的環(huán)節(jié)。無論是服務器、計算機,還是網(wǎng)絡設備,時間的準確性直接影響到系統(tǒng)的穩(wěn)定性與數(shù)據(jù)的正確性。特別是在分布式系統(tǒng)中,各設備時間不同步可能導致數(shù)據(jù)處理錯誤、任務調(diào)度錯亂等一系列問題。使用NTP(Network Time Protocol,網(wǎng)絡時間協(xié)議)來同步系統(tǒng)時間,是保持網(wǎng)絡設備時間一致性的最佳方法。

  通過NTP協(xié)議,您可以將本地設備的時間與標準時間服務器進行同步,從而保證各設備之間的時間統(tǒng)一。本文將詳細介紹如何同步NTP時間服務器地址,以及如何設置NTP同步服務,幫助您確保網(wǎng)絡設備的時間精確無誤,從而提升系統(tǒng)的穩(wěn)定性和工作效率。無論是對于企業(yè)IT管理員,還是普通用戶,這些操作都至關重要。

  

1. 什么是NTP協(xié)議?如何理解NTP時間同步服務?

  NTP(Network Time Protocol)是一個通過計算機網(wǎng)絡來同步時間的協(xié)議,它采用分層結(jié)構,確保時間的精確同步。該協(xié)議利用時鐘同步算法,從時間服務器獲取標準時間,并將其與本地設備的時鐘進行比對,自動調(diào)整差異。NTP協(xié)議能精確到毫秒級,廣泛應用于網(wǎng)絡通信、數(shù)據(jù)庫、服務器等領域,確保所有連接設備都能保持一致的時間。

  NTP協(xié)議的工作原理是基于“時鐘層次”的概念,服務器和客戶端通過層次結(jié)構來傳遞時間信息。每個層次的時間服務器都有一個精確的時鐘,層次越低,時間越精確。最上層的服務器(通常稱為Stratum 0)是物理設備,如原子鐘或GPS時鐘。NTP客戶端通過網(wǎng)絡與這些服務器進行通信,逐步調(diào)整本地時間。

  NTP的精確性使其成為分布式網(wǎng)絡中時間同步的核心工具,在企業(yè)的日常運行中發(fā)揮著重要作用。

  

2. 如何選擇適合的NTP時間服務器地址?

  選擇適合的NTP時間服務器地址是確保同步精度和網(wǎng)絡穩(wěn)定性的重要步驟。您可以選擇一些公共的NTP服務器,例如中國的標準時間服務器 `ntp1.` 或 `time.`。這些服務器通常由大公司或機構提供,具備良好的穩(wěn)定性和準確性。

  對于大規(guī)模企業(yè)或數(shù)據(jù)中心,可能需要使用專門的私有NTP服務器來保證更高的同步精度和安全性。私有NTP服務器能夠避免網(wǎng)絡延遲和安全隱患,尤其是在企業(yè)環(huán)境中,避免公共服務器受到攻擊或故障的影響。通過建立專用的NTP服務器,企業(yè)內(nèi)部的所有設備都可以進行精準同步。

  選擇NTP服務器時還需要考慮服務器的地理位置,最好選擇距離您的設備較近的服務器,以減少延遲。選擇多臺服務器進行負載均衡,確保即使某一服務器出現(xiàn)故障,也能通過其他服務器進行時間同步。

  

3. 如何配置Linux系統(tǒng)中的NTP服務?

  在Linux系統(tǒng)中,配置NTP同步服務是相對簡單的。您需要安裝NTP服務。以Debian或Ubuntu為例,您可以通過以下命令安裝:

  ```bash

  sudo apt-get update

  sudo apt-get install ntp

  ```

  安裝完成后,您需要編輯配置文件 `/etc/ntp.conf`,添加您選擇的NTP服務器地址。例如:

  ```bash

  server time. iburst

  server ntp1. iburst

  ```

  這里的 `iburst` 選項可以加快初次同步速度。配置好后,保存并退出文件。

  接下來,啟動NTP服務并讓它在系統(tǒng)啟動時自動啟動:

  ```bash

  sudo systemctl start ntp

  sudo systemctl enable ntp

  ```

  您可以使用以下命令來檢查NTP服務的狀態(tài),確保同步正常進行:

  ```bash

  ntpq -p

  ```

  該命令會顯示當前同步的服務器列表及其狀態(tài)。

  

4. 如何在Windows系統(tǒng)中設置NTP同步服務?

  在Windows操作系統(tǒng)中,配置NTP同步服務也非常簡單。Windows自帶了一個NTP客戶端,用戶可以通過控制面板或者命令行工具來配置時間同步。

  打開“控制面板”并選擇“日期和時間”設置。點擊“Internet時間”標簽頁,然后選擇“更改設置”。在彈出的對話框中,勾選“與Internet時間服務器同步”,并在服務器框中輸入您選擇的NTP服務器地址,例如 `time.` 或 `ntp1.`。

  點擊“更新現(xiàn)在”,Windows將會自動同步時間。為了確保同步服務持續(xù)工作,您可以點擊“啟用”來確保每次啟動時都能自動同步。

  如果您更喜歡通過命令行來配置,可以使用以下命令:

  ```bash

  w32tm /config /manualpeerlist:"time., ntp1." /syncfromflags:manual /reliable:YES /update

  w32tm /resync

  ```

  通過這些命令,Windows將會立即與指定的NTP服務器進行同步。

  

5. 常見NTP同步故障及解決方法

  在配置NTP同步時,可能會遇到一些常見的故障,例如同步失敗、時間偏差過大等。以下是一些常見問題及解決方案:

  - 時間不同步:檢查您的防火墻設置,確保NTP端口(123端口)沒有被阻塞。還可以檢查NTP服務是否已經(jīng)正確啟動,使用 `ntpq -p` 或 `w32tm /query` 來查看同步狀態(tài)。

  - 同步延遲過大:如果同步延遲過大,可能是網(wǎng)絡延遲引起的。您可以選擇地理位置更接近的NTP服務器,或者配置多個服務器進行冗余同步。

  - 時鐘跳變問題:有時設備的本地時鐘可能會出現(xiàn)大幅跳變。為了避免這種情況,您可以啟用NTP的`iburst`選項,它能在同步初期加快速度,避免大幅度的時鐘調(diào)整。

  

6. NTP時間同步的安全性問題

  NTP同步服務在保持時間一致性的也可能面臨一定的安全風險。例如,惡意攻擊者可能通過偽造NTP服務器來篡改時間,造成數(shù)據(jù)不一致或系統(tǒng)漏洞。為了確保同步服務的安全性,可以采取以下幾種措施:

  - 啟用NTP認證:NTP協(xié)議支持加密和認證機制,您可以在服務器和客戶端之間啟用認證功能,確保只有經(jīng)過認證的服務器能夠提供時間同步服務。

  - 限制NTP服務器的訪問:您可以使用防火墻和IP白名單來限制外部設備訪問您的NTP服務器。這樣可以避免未授權的設備干擾時間同步服務。

  - 定期監(jiān)控NTP日志:定期檢查NTP日志可以幫助您識別潛在的安全威脅。通過分析日志,可以發(fā)現(xiàn)任何異常的同步請求或攻擊行為。

  

7. 如何驗證NTP同步是否成功?

  驗證NTP同步是否成功至關重要。對于Linux系統(tǒng),可以使用以下命令來查看同步狀態(tài):

  ```bash

  ntpq -p

  ```

  該命令會顯示當前同步的NTP服務器及其狀態(tài)。如果顯示 `` 標記的服務器,則說明當前服務器正在同步。

  在Windows系統(tǒng)中,可以通過以下命令檢查同步狀態(tài):

  ```bash

  w32tm /query /status

  ```

  如果顯示 `Source: time.` 或其他NTP服務器地址,說明同步成功。

  您也可以使用 `ntpstat` 命令來獲取詳細的同步狀態(tài)。只有當NTP同步成功,您的系統(tǒng)時間才會與標準時間保持一致。

  

8. 定期維護與優(yōu)化NTP同步服務

  為了保持長期的時間同步準確性,定期維護與優(yōu)化NTP服務是非常必要的。以下是幾條建議:

  - 定期檢查配置文件:定期檢查您的NTP服務器配置文件,確保地址沒有發(fā)生變化,且服務器正常運行。

  - 監(jiān)控同步精度:通過監(jiān)控工具,定期檢查時間同步的精度。如果發(fā)現(xiàn)偏差過大,可以調(diào)整服務器選擇或優(yōu)化網(wǎng)絡配置。

  - 更新NTP軟件:確保NTP軟件保持最新版本,以修復可能存在的漏洞和提高同步精度。

  通過這些維護措施,您可以確保NTP同步服務始終保持高效穩(wěn)定。

  ---

  以上內(nèi)容將幫助您更好地理解如何同步NTP時間服務器地址,設置NTP同步服務以及解決常見問題。通過有效的時間同步,您的網(wǎng)絡設備將始終保持準確的時間,提升整體系統(tǒng)的穩(wěn)定性和安全性。

標簽: 時頻百科

相關文章

Apache服務器時間錯誤引發(fā)的問題及解決方法

Apache服務器時間錯誤引發(fā)的問題及解決方法

  Apache服務器是使用最廣泛的服務器之一,但有時可能會發(fā)生時間錯誤,這會導致服務器無法正常工作,甚至會影響整個網(wǎng)站的運行。本文將從以下四個方面詳細闡述Apache服務器時間錯誤引發(fā)的問題及解決方法。    1、NTP時間同步失敗 Apache 服務器的時間通常由系統(tǒng)時鐘提供,而系統(tǒng)時間又受到 NTP(網(wǎng)絡時間協(xié)議)的影響。如果沒有進行正確的 NTP 時間同步,則系統(tǒng)時鐘可能會有一個不準確的時間,因此導致 Apache 服...

《狙擊戰(zhàn)場:起義》即將震撼開戰(zhàn)!

《狙擊戰(zhàn)場:起義》即將震撼開戰(zhàn)!

  《狙擊戰(zhàn)場:起義》是一款備受期待的射擊游戲,最近即將推出。這款游戲的主題是擺脫異教徒的暴政并加入起義,玩家將在這個虛擬世界中扮演著保衛(wèi)自由的角色,一起戰(zhàn)斗。在這個游戲中,你需要以你的狙擊技能為主來完成任務,同時采用各種戰(zhàn)術來擊敗異教徒。    1、玩法介紹 《狙擊戰(zhàn)場:起義》是一款第一人稱射擊游戲,以狙擊為主,玩家需要采用策略性戰(zhàn)術來擊敗敵人。游戲開設了多個任務和挑戰(zhàn)模式,需要玩家在不同的地圖和場景下完成任務,發(fā)揮出自己的...

Linux命令行教程:查看服務器時間

Linux命令行教程:查看服務器時間

  在Linux命令行教程中,查看服務器時間是一項基礎技能。通過查看服務器時間,我們可以了解到服務器的所有信息,并在必要時進行相應的調(diào)整。本文將從四個方面詳細闡述如何通過Linux命令行查看服務器時間,并針對每個方面進行深入的探討。    1、查看服務器的當前時間 在Linux中,我們可以使用“date”命令來查看服務器的當前時間。在終端中輸入“date”,就可以輸出當前時間和日期。此外,該命令還可以通過一些選項實現(xiàn)更多操作,...

JavaScript實現(xiàn)獲取數(shù)據(jù)庫服務器時間

JavaScript實現(xiàn)獲取數(shù)據(jù)庫服務器時間

  JavaScript實現(xiàn)獲取數(shù)據(jù)庫服務器時間一直是一項非常實用的技能,無論是前端頁面還是后臺管理系統(tǒng),都需要時間戳作為參考時間以便管理。本文將以JavaScript實現(xiàn)獲取數(shù)據(jù)庫服務器時間為中心,詳細闡述四個方面的內(nèi)容:如何獲取系統(tǒng)時間、如何獲取網(wǎng)絡時間、如何通過網(wǎng)絡延遲計算服務器時間差以及如何使用以上所述技能實現(xiàn)獲取數(shù)據(jù)庫服務器時間。    1、獲取系統(tǒng)時間 在JavaScript中,實現(xiàn)獲取系統(tǒng)時間非常簡單,只需要一個...

Linux服務器時間對比:如何確保時間同步?

Linux服務器時間對比:如何確保時間同步?

  在Linux服務器中,時間同步對于保證系統(tǒng)的正常運行非常重要。本文將從以下4個方面對Linux服務器時間對比:如何確保時間同步進行詳細闡述。    1、系統(tǒng)時間與硬件時間同步 系統(tǒng)時間和硬件時間是兩個非常重要的時間概念,系統(tǒng)時間指的是內(nèi)核所維護的時間,硬件時間指的是服務器電腦中實際的時間。為保證時間同步,需要讓系統(tǒng)時間和硬件時間保持一致。在Linux服務器中,可以通過hwclock命令來進行硬件時間和系統(tǒng)時間的同步。操作方...

GDC服務器:修改為中國標準時間

GDC服務器:修改為中國標準時間

  總體概述:   本文主要介紹如何將GDC服務器的時間修改為中國標準時間,并且從以下四個方面詳細闡述:GDC服務器時間修改的必要性、時間修改的操作步驟、修改時間后的注意事項及檢驗時間是否修改成功。通過本文的闡述,讀者可以輕松有效地進行GDC服務器時間的修改。   1、必要性   GDC服務器是一款國際貿(mào)易軟件,通過該軟件進行電子商務交易時,需要與服務器進行數(shù)據(jù)的交換,因此GDC服務器的時間非常重要。但是GDC服務器的時間默認為U...

CentOS服務器時間查看方法匯總

CentOS服務器時間查看方法匯總

  CentOS是一款常見的Linux操作系統(tǒng),作為服務器系統(tǒng),時間顯示準確性非常重要。本文將對CentOS服務器時間查看方法進行匯總介紹,包括查看當前系統(tǒng)時間、查看時區(qū)、修改系統(tǒng)時區(qū)、同步網(wǎng)絡時間等方面。    1、查看當前系統(tǒng)時間 系統(tǒng)時間是指計算機內(nèi)部保存的時間和日期。在CentOS系統(tǒng)中,可以通過使用date命令來查看當前系統(tǒng)時間。打開終端并輸入以下命令:   date...

Internet時間服務器同步錯誤的解決方法

Internet時間服務器同步錯誤的解決方法

  Internet時間服務器同步錯誤的解決方法   文章概括:   本文將從以下4個方面,詳細闡述Internet時間服務器同步錯誤的解決方法。首先,我們將介紹時間服務器同步的意義和作用。其次,我們將討論常見的同步錯誤原因及其解決方法。然后,我們將介紹如何手動同步時間服務器。最后,我們將詳細討論如何設置自動同步時間服務器的方法。   1、時間服務器同步的意義和作用   時間服務器同步是指將計算機的本地時間與In...

Docker服務器時間同步實踐指南

Docker服務器時間同步實踐指南

  本文將為大家詳細介紹Docker服務器時間同步實踐指南。在云計算時代,隨著Docker技術的普及,容器技術的準確性越來越受到開發(fā)者和管理員的關注。在容器化部署過程中,時間同步是必不可少的環(huán)節(jié)。本文將從Docker服務器時間同步的必要性、Docker時間同步方式、Docker時間同步命令和Docker容器問題進行詳細的闡述,幫助讀者更好地理解Docker服務器時間同步的實踐技巧。    1、Docker服務器時間同步的必要性...

Is Shutting Down a Server Consided Downtime

Is Shutting Down a Server Consided Downtime

  在服務器管理中,我們會經(jīng)常涉及到一些與downtime相關的問題。而對于這些問題的回答,卻往往并不是那么簡單。那么,關于服務器關機是否算是downtime,真的這么難以解答嗎?本文將從幾個角度分析這個問題,帶您一探究竟。    1、服務器關機是否屬于計劃停機范疇 在討論服務器關機是否算是downtime之前,我們首先要理解計劃停機的概念。計劃停機一般是指在系統(tǒng)升級、維護保養(yǎng)、設備更換等情況下,為了確保數(shù)據(jù)安全及服務正常,需...

2012域NTP時間服務器配置指南

2012域NTP時間服務器配置指南

  2012域NTP時間服務器配置指南是一份關于如何配置安全可靠的時間服務器的指南,這份指南對于網(wǎng)絡安全和信息精度有著重要的影響。本文將從四個方面對2012域NTP時間服務器配置指南進行詳細闡述。    1、基本概念 首先,我們需要了解時間服務器的基本概念。   時間服務器是指一臺能夠同步時間的計算機或設備,能夠向網(wǎng)絡中的其他計算機提供時間服務。其中,NTP(Network Time...

DNS網(wǎng)絡服務器響應時間優(yōu)化策略探討

DNS網(wǎng)絡服務器響應時間優(yōu)化策略探討

  本篇文章將圍繞DNS網(wǎng)絡服務器響應時間優(yōu)化策略展開,通過從不同的角度進行探討,為讀者呈現(xiàn)出一份全方位的DNS網(wǎng)絡服務器優(yōu)化方案。本文將從以下4個方面進行詳細闡述:DNS解析的原理、DNS網(wǎng)絡中的劫持、DNS服務器運行的地理位置、DNS服務器緩存的設置。通過對這些方面的探討,希望能夠為廣大讀者提供一些實際可行的優(yōu)化建議。    1、DNS解析原理的優(yōu)化 DNS解析原理是網(wǎng)絡運行的基礎,因此,我們可以從優(yōu)化DNS解析原理入手。...

Linux修改服務器時間無效的解決方法

Linux修改服務器時間無效的解決方法

  今天我們來談談Linux修改服務器時間無效的解決方法。有時我們需要把Linux服務器上的時間進行手動設置,但可能會發(fā)現(xiàn)時間修改失敗,這就給我們的使用帶來了一定的影響。那么,如何解決這個問題呢?本文將從四個方面進行詳細的闡述,幫助您快速地解決問題。    1、檢查硬件時間 首先,我們需要檢查服務器上的硬件時間是否正確。因為如果硬件時間與要設置的時間間隔比較大,系統(tǒng)會選擇保留硬件時間,而不會設置新的時間。因此,我們需要通過以下...

“蘋果偽激活服務器放開時間公布,萬眾矚目6月初!”

“蘋果偽激活服務器放開時間公布,萬眾矚目6月初!”

  蘋果偽激活服務器放開時間公布,萬眾矚目6月初!近日,蘋果公司發(fā)布消息稱,將在6月初放開偽激活服務器時間,此消息一發(fā)布立即引起了廣泛關注和討論。本文將從四個方面對此進行詳細闡述。    1、偽激活服務器的概念 偽激活服務器是蘋果公司用于限制、解決非法盜版設備的軟件系統(tǒng)。當用戶的設備無法通過iTunes正常激活時,可以通過偽激活服務器進行激活,但是這種方式只能使用一段時間,蘋果公司會不定時封鎖服務器,因此偽激活設備只有短暫的使...

Linux服務器被鎖后的自救時間分析

Linux服務器被鎖后的自救時間分析

  在Linux服務器使用過程中,有可能會發(fā)生被鎖的情況,這對服務器運維人員來說是一件非常麻煩的事情,因為一旦服務器被鎖,就需要進行自救,而自救的時間很大程度上決定了服務器恢復正常運行的速度,因此,針對Linux服務器被鎖后的自救時間,我們進行了詳細的分析和總結(jié)。    1、鎖定原因分析 服務器被鎖的原因有很多種,比如系統(tǒng)崩潰、系統(tǒng)資源占用等,只有分析出具體的原因,才能有針對性的進行自救。...